STRUCTURE OF THE COMPLEX BETWEEN TRYPANOSOMAL TRIOSEPHOSPHATE ISOMERASE AND N-HYDROXY-4-PHOSPHONO-BUTANAMIDE: BINDING AT THE ACTIVE SITE DESPITE AN "OPEN" FLEXIBLE LOOP

Template:ABSTRACT PUBMED 1304889

About this Structure

1TSI is a 2 chains structure with sequences from Trypanosoma brucei brucei. Full crystallographic information is available from OCA.
